Production Control
The systematic planning, coordination, and direction of all manufacturing activities to ensure that products are produced efficiently, to quality standards, and on time.
Quality Control
The process of ensuring that products and services meet the required quality standards before they are delivered to the customer.
Quality Standards
Benchmarks or specific criteria that define the expected levels of product quality, customer service, and operational effectiveness in a business.
PERT
Program Evaluation and Review Technique; a planning and control tool used for defining and estimating project tasks.
